Mantis Bug Tracker

View Issue Details Jump to Notes ] Issue History ] Print ]
IDProjectCategoryView StatusDate SubmittedLast Update
0009954Dwarf FortressDwarf Mode -- Interface, Managerpublic2016-08-02 19:022017-03-27 19:35
Assigned Tolethosor 
PlatformWindowsOSWindows 7 Home Premium SP1 64bitOS Version
Product Version0.43.05 
Target VersionFixed in Version 
Summary0009954: Filtering item type material on work order crashes
DescriptionUpon filtering in a material type in the conditions of a work order, Dwarf Fortress will occasionally crash.
Steps To Reproduce1. Open up Manager(work orders?)
2. Add a new order(blocks, brewing, etc.)
3. Add an item condition
4. Change material and type in something to filter
5. Cry after hours of work ruined
Additional InformationTends to hang up before going into the list of materials

Save: [^] (0.43.05, 0010145)
TagsNo tags attached.
Attached Files

- Relationships
duplicate of 0009905confirmedlethosor Filtering in work order product lists crashes the game and/or displays incorrect materials (usually with larger worlds) 
has duplicate 0010145resolvedlethosor Crash to desktop when searching for rock nuts in manager item conditions 
has duplicate 0010155resolvedLoci segfault on searching for "pig tail" material in workshop profile work order 

-  Notes
Loci (manager)
2016-08-03 05:32

Are you using a tileset? (0009905) If so, can you reproduce the crash without it?
dwarfo (reporter)
2016-08-03 18:56
edited on: 2016-08-03 18:57

I am playing vanilla Dwarf Fortress with the original ASCII graphics. I've observed that it seems to crash after playing after a moderate span of time(an hour or so), so perhaps it may have something to do with running out of memory; although it has happened before if I load up any save-file(is loading saved games strenuous on RAM?) and go through the aforementioned Steps to Reproduce.

sporkmonger (reporter)
2016-09-07 10:05

I can confirm being able to reliably reproduce this issue as well, both with and without a tileset, both with and without dfhack.
sporkmonger (reporter)
2016-09-07 10:40

After a bit more testing, I suspect this bug is related to window resizing. If I run in windowed mode with a fixed tile size and do not resize the window I can no longer reproduce. Setting auto-detect resolution causes the bug to happen again, both in windowed and full-screen.

I might suggest upgrading this to Reproducibility: Always.

In the interim, setting fixed tile size and avoiding resizes and auto settings seems to be a possible workaround.
jahanni (reporter)
2016-09-16 04:23
edited on: 2016-09-16 04:26

Also happens in Linux and in 0.43.03.

addictgamer (reporter)
2016-11-24 01:50

Running Linux, I encounter this crash if I maximize the DF window, select "Change material", and start typing in "pig tail"

If I don't resize the window, it doesn't seem to always crash. Rather, it might sometimes hang first and then crash, or work just fine.

This is the only search term I've managed to find to crash the game in several minutes of playing around with it.
lethosor (manager)
2016-11-24 22:39

Is this happening with 32-bit or 64-bit DF, or both?

Also, I couldn't reproduce this with resizing on OS X (64-bit DF) with a couple tries. Have you made any raw changes? Besides sporkmonger, is this occurring without utilities?

In case this is save-specific, a save may be useful.
MalevolentGM (reporter)
2017-01-07 23:30
edited on: 2017-01-07 23:31

I can confirm that this issue happens on windows 10 with no mods or utilities. It does appear to be linked to resizing the window, but it seems to be highly situational.

It seems like you need to have resized the window at some point *before* opening the manager window to see this crash. In addition, the "Amount of <thing>" needs to be set to any value other than "items". I reliably get this crash if I search under materials for "PLANT ". It seems like only certain search terms trigger the crash. Also, I occasionally don't get this crash if the "available is <condition>" isn't "at least" or "less than", but I didn't test every possible combination.

Edit: Version v0.43.05

lethosor (manager)
2017-01-09 09:32

I've still been unable to reproduce this, but it could have something to do with the list height being handled inconsistently for large screens.
tps12 (reporter)
2017-01-20 19:43

Just saw this on OS X filtering on "iron."
lethosor (manager)
2017-01-21 08:59

Is this occurring the first time you load a world, or does it happen after you've saved and/or loaded a new world?
lethosor (manager)
2017-02-27 11:59

A save from 0010145: [^] (0.43.05)
Sethatos (reporter)
2017-03-09 13:47
edited on: 2017-03-09 13:48

This happens on my fortress as well. Any time I go into details and try to specify a historical figure or particular event to carve a statue out of for example it crashes. It does so reliably every time. Windows 7, Phoebus tile set. 43.05 64 bit
Here's the save: [^]

lethosor (manager)
2017-03-27 19:35

This appears to be the same issue as 0009905, so I'm going to resolve this issue in favor of that.

- Issue History
Date Modified Username Field Change
2016-08-02 19:02 dwarfo New Issue
2016-08-02 19:03 dwarfo Issue Monitored: dwarfo
2016-08-02 19:03 dwarfo Issue End Monitor: dwarfo
2016-08-02 19:03 dwarfo Issue Monitored: dwarfo
2016-08-02 19:05 dwarfo Issue End Monitor: dwarfo
2016-08-03 05:32 Loci Note Added: 0035746
2016-08-03 05:32 Loci Assigned To => Loci
2016-08-03 05:32 Loci Status new => needs feedback
2016-08-03 18:56 dwarfo Note Added: 0035751
2016-08-03 18:56 dwarfo Status needs feedback => assigned
2016-08-03 18:57 dwarfo Note Edited: 0035751 View Revisions
2016-09-03 05:56 Loci Relationship added related to 0009905
2016-09-07 10:05 sporkmonger Note Added: 0035853
2016-09-07 10:40 sporkmonger Note Added: 0035854
2016-09-16 04:23 jahanni Note Added: 0035875
2016-09-16 04:25 jahanni Note Edited: 0035875 View Revisions
2016-09-16 04:26 jahanni Note Edited: 0035875 View Revisions
2016-11-24 01:50 addictgamer Note Added: 0036059
2016-11-24 22:39 lethosor Note Added: 0036060
2016-11-24 22:39 lethosor Issue Monitored: lethosor
2016-11-25 11:28 lethosor Summary Filtering Material Type Condition on Work Order Crashes => Filtering item type material on work order crashes
2016-12-28 17:51 lethosor Status assigned => needs feedback
2017-01-07 23:30 MalevolentGM Note Added: 0036136
2017-01-07 23:30 MalevolentGM Issue Monitored: MalevolentGM
2017-01-07 23:31 MalevolentGM Note Edited: 0036136 View Revisions
2017-01-09 09:32 lethosor Note Added: 0036139
2017-01-09 09:32 lethosor Status needs feedback => acknowledged
2017-01-20 19:43 tps12 Note Added: 0036188
2017-01-21 08:59 lethosor Note Added: 0036196
2017-02-22 08:40 Loci Relationship added related to 0010145
2017-02-27 11:56 lethosor Relationship replaced has duplicate 0010145
2017-02-27 11:59 lethosor Note Added: 0036300
2017-02-27 11:59 lethosor Note Added: 0036301
2017-02-27 11:59 lethosor Note Deleted: 0036301
2017-02-27 12:00 lethosor Additional Information Updated View Revisions
2017-03-02 11:11 Loci Relationship added has duplicate 0010155
2017-03-09 13:47 Sethatos Note Added: 0036310
2017-03-09 13:48 Sethatos Note Edited: 0036310 View Revisions
2017-03-09 13:48 Sethatos Note Edited: 0036310 View Revisions
2017-03-27 19:35 lethosor Note Added: 0036381
2017-03-27 19:35 lethosor Relationship replaced duplicate of 0009905
2017-03-27 19:35 lethosor Status acknowledged => resolved
2017-03-27 19:35 lethosor Resolution open => duplicate
2017-03-27 19:35 lethosor Assigned To Loci => lethosor

Copyright © 2000 - 2010 MantisBT Group
Powered by Mantis Bugtracker